Q&A

  • FILED 속성변경시 DBGRID Error
Database : ORACLE8

TABLE의 FIELD 속성 변경시 DBGRID,DBEDIT에서 Query를 했을 경우 Excepted Type라는 에러가 나오는데 해결 방안이 있으면 조언 부탁드립니다.(UPDATESQL사용)

참고로 Query 콤포넌트의 FIELD를 삭제후 재생성할 경우 에러 해결이되나 FIELD 변경이 일어날때마다 관련 모든 프로그램을 수정 해야하는 문제점이 있습니다.

1  COMMENTS
  • Profile
    이경원 2000.08.22 23:18
    이동수 wrote:

    > Database : ORACLE8

    > TABLE의 FIELD 속성 변경시 DBGRID에서 Query를 했을 경우 Excepted Type라는 에러가 나오는데 해결 방안이 있으면 조언 부탁드립니다.

    > 참고로 Query 콤포넌트의 FIELD를 삭제후 재생성할 경우 에러 해결이되나 FIELD 변경이 일어날때마다 관련 모든 프로그램을 수정 해야하는 문제점이 있습니다.



    안녕하십니까?

    저의 답변이 도움이 될까 해서 하수이지만 올립니다.



    전 DBGrid는 Table 이용했을시에만 사용합니다.

    query를 이용할때는 스트링그리드를 사용합니다.



    왜냐면, Query 콤포넌트에 모든 필드를 다 넣어 줬는데도 해당 필드가 없다고 에러 메시지가 뜹니다. 그렇다고 필드를 빼버리면(에러 발생 안함) display format을 이용못하니 숫자시 3자리마다의 콤마도 해결이 어렵고 해서리.......



    스트링이 코딩이 귀찮아도 DBGrid보다는 나은것 같아요...



    도움이 되셨길... 즐팅하세요....